How to tell if a tree is dead.

An important note about branches: a single dead branch or twig does not mean the entire tree is dead. All large trees will have some dead branches; it’s part of their life cycle. Dec 5, 2020 · To find out if your tree is dead, you can try the “scratch test.”. Use your finger or a tool to scratch the trunk or one of the tree’s twigs. Right beneath the dry, outer layer of bark is the cambium layer. If the tree is still alive, it will be moist and green. In a dead or dying tree, it is brown and dried out. A: The tree in your photo appears to be a western redcedar. In which case, the orange brown leaflets scattered through the crown are likely just fall leaf shed - what we call "cedar flagging". It is more noticeable some years than others, but is not generally a sign of serious tree decline.
